What is a career seeker portfolio designed to provide?

A career seeker portfolio is specifically designed to provide a comprehensive overview of a job seeker's qualifications. This portfolio encompasses various elements such as resumes, cover letters, work samples, references, certifications, and even personal statements that collectively portray the individual's skills, experiences, and professional achievements. By compiling this information, the portfolio serves as a meaningful tool for both the job seeker and potential employers, allowing for a clearer understanding of the candidate’s capabilities and fit for a given role.

This holistic representation goes beyond just listing qualifications or experiences; it actively showcases a career seeker's strengths and readiness for various employment opportunities. Thus, the portfolio is an essential component of the job search process, facilitating better insights for hiring managers while empowering job seekers in their pursuit of employment.
